Her Best Advice
"Many banks and lenders are open to negotiation. It's worth asking for better pricing upfront and reviewing this with your lender periodically."
Rewarding Work
Stacey relishes working with first home buyers and helping them enter the property market and achieve a major life goal. She also loves helping clients save thousands of dollars through annual pricing reviews or refinancing.
“Often, we see new lending clients who have been with their existing lender for several years because of loyalty, family traditions, or a good rate at the beginning of their loan. Meanwhile, that same lender may be offering new borrowers rates that are significantly lower than our client’s current rate. So much for loyalty!”
